Web1 mrt. 2016 · 3.1.1 Snow Lances. A snow lance is a long aluminum tube that has air and water nozzles at the tip. As the air and water mix, the compressed air expands and cools, creating ice nuclei for the crystallization of water. Snow lancers are cheaper than fan guns, but have limited throw and are very sensitive to wind. 3.1.2. WebNatural snow is formed when the finest water droplets accumulate in the clouds on crystallization nuclei (e.g. dust particles) and freeze there. The resulting ice crystal lattices (less than 0.1 mm in size) fall downwards due to the increasing mass. WebThe snow's density can be adjusted by changing the air/water mixture to produce heavier snow for base layers or lighter snow for groomed runs.
